The Royal Horticultural society honours certain persons with the Victoria Medal of Honour who are deemed by its Council to be deserving of special recognition in the field of horticulture. Other medals issued by the society include the Banksian, Knightian and Lindley medals, named after notable early officers of the society. It awards Gold, Silver-gilt, Silver and Bronze medals to exhibitors at its Flower Shows. Each of the categories listed below. Bronze grade exhibits do not actually receive a medal.
The Veitch Memorial Medal (after James Veitch) is awarded annually to persons of any nationality who have made an outstanding contribution to the advancement and improvement of the science and practice of horticulture.
Awards categories
* Flora Gardens and floral exhibits
* Hogg Exhibits of trees
* Knightian Exhibits of vegetables, including herbs
* Lindley Exhibits of special educational or scientific interest
* Grenfell Exhibits of pictures, photographs, floral arrangements and floristry
